Washington Co. man missing

Posted: Updated:

Roslyn Anderson - bio | email

GREENVILLE, MS (WLBT) – Authorities need your help locating a Washington county man missing for more than a week.

Greenville police are searching for 29-year-old Robby Bigby.

Assistant Chief Andrew Kaho said Bigby was last seen leaving his work in Stoneville between Greenville and Leland on Friday March 4th.

Bigby is 5 feet 8 to 5 feet 10 inches tall and weighs approximately 150 pounds.

He was driving a blue green Honda with a Washington county tag.

If you have any information on the location of Robby Bigby call the Greenville Police Department at 662-378-1515.
